Barrel : Ajoutez un effet 3D sur votre springboard

Cette news concerne ceux qui aiment personnalisé leur iDevice. Un nouveau tweak, nommé Barrel, vient d’être publié sur Cydia, et permet de rajouter un effet 3D sur votre springboard, lors de la transition entre les pages.

Voici le rendu en vidéo pour vous donner une idée :

Ce tweak coûte tout de même 2,99$ et se trouve sur le repository de BigBoss.

[TUTO] : Installer Cydia sur iOS 4.2.1 GM (et des applications issues de Cydia)

Si vous avez mon tutoriel pour le jailbreak de l’iOS 4.2.1 GM via RedSn0w, vous avez pu jailbreaker votre iDevice. Cependant, vous vous êtes sans doute rendu compte que Cydia ne fonctionnait pas.

Ne suivez pas de tutoriel, si vous avez besoin du désimlockage via ultrasn0w !

La première partie du tutoriel va vous expliquer comment installer des applications issues de Cydia, mais sans Cydia. L’exemple repose sur l’installation d’OpenSSH, qui vous sera utile pour la suite du tutoriel. Il vous faudra auparavant avoir jailbreaké votre iDevice (via ce tutoriel).

Télécharger le bundle SSH à cette adresse, puis lancez RedSn0w. Sélectionnez Install Custom Bundle” & “Just boot tethered right now, ce qui chargera une fenêtre de sélection de package. Choisissez le package SSH_Bundle.tgz.

RedSn0w va charger votre package. Cliquez ensuite sur Next. Il vous suffira de suivre la procédure DFU et le tour est joué. Votre iDevice va rebooter et installer le package SSH. Une fois redémarré, vous pourrez utiliser SSH pour installer des applications.

Attention cependant, si vous voulez installer une application issue de Cydia, ou utiliser OpenSSH, il vous faudra mettre votre iDevice dans un état jailbreaké, ce qui correspond à un jailbreak semi-untethered. Il vous faudra donc le connecter et utiliser la fonction Just boot tethered right now.

Patchons ensuite Cydia. Téléchargez le patch via cette adresse, et copier le contenu dans le répertoire /Applications/Cydia.app/Cydia_ via SSH

Pour cela, sur votre ordinateur, lancez votre client FTP (Cyberduck pour Mac, Winscp sur PC), et saisissez :
Server/hostname : l'iP de votre iPhone . Réglages –> WiFi –> Nom de votre réseau
Username: root
Password: alpine (ou votre mot de passe si vous l'avez changé)
Protocol: SFTP (SSH File Transfer Protocol) ou SCP

Lancez ensuite Terminal sur votre Mac et en utilisant les sources originales de Cydia (téléchargeable à cette adresse) exécutez la commande suivante dans Terminal
ssh root@

Connectez-vous avec le login root (avec le mot de passe alpine) puis exécutez les commandes suivantes :
apt-get update

apt-get install bsdiff

cd/Applications/Cydia.app/

cp Cydia_ Cydia.bak
bspatch Cydia.bak Cydia_ Cydia.patch

chmod +x+s Cydia_

Quand vous voudrez utiliser Cydia, il vous faudra utiliser l’option Just boot tethered right now de RedSn0w, à chaque reboot de votre iDevice…

[TUTO] : Jailbreak iOS 4.2.1 GM avec RedSn0w

Apple a publié une nouvelle version de l’iOS 4.2 (qui devient 4.2.1). Cette nouvelle mouture corrige un bug rencontré avec les appels VOIP. En effet, avec une application utilisant ce protocole et exécutée en tâche de fond, si on recevait un appel et que l’on décrochait, la sonnerie continuait… Pas très pratique.

Et bien figurez que cette nouvelle version est toujours jailbreakable via RedSn0w !

Ce tutoriel vous permettra de jailbreaker les iDevices suivant :

  • iPhone 4
  • iPhone 3GS
  • iPhone 3G
  • iPod touch 4G / 3G / 2G

Tout d’abord, sauvez vos ECIDs (ou blobs SHSH) en suivant ce tutoriel.

Ensuite, ne faites pas la mise à jour si vous avez besoin du désimlockage via UltraSn0w !

Téléchargez iOS 4.2.1 & iOS 4.1 (nécessaire pour RedSn0w) ainsi qu’iTunes 10.1 (sur le DevCenter via ce lien).

Mettez à jour votre iDevice via iTunes avec l’IPSW correspondant à votre iDevice.

Lancez ensuite RedSn0w et sélectionnez iOS 4.1 (et non le 4.2). Sélectionnez ensuite Install Cydia et cliquer sur Next.

Vérifiez ensuite que votre iDevice est bien débranché et éteint avant de continuer.

Il vous faudra ensuite suivre les indications à l’écran : vous devrez appuyer sur le bouton Power, puis le bouton Home. Relâchez ensuite le bouton Power en gardant le bouton Home et observez le démarrage de l’installation

Il ne vous reste plus qu’à attendre que RedSn0w fasse le travail.

Et voilà, vous avez votre iDevice en iOS 4.2.1 et jailbreaké !

Voici les liens pour vous permettre de télécharger tous les outils nécessaires :

PS : La nouvelle version Cydia est prête ! Il ne reste plus qu’à attendre la mise à disposition d’iOS 4.2.1 pour le grand public.

Jailbreak et désimlockage iOS 4.2 : tout ce qu’il faut savoir !

Selon les rumeurs, iTunes devrait être mis à disposition aujourd’hui pour préparer l’arrivée de l’iOS 4.2 à la fin de la semaine. Cependant, avant l’arrivée de cette nouvelle mouture, il est important de faire le point.

Tout d’abord pensez à sauvegardez vos blobs SHSH (voir ce tutoriel).

Du point de vue des nouveautés (notamment les nouveaux contrôles dans la barre de multi-tâche, voir les preview dans ce billet), AirPrint devrait être reporté… Le multi-tâche fera son apparition sur l’iPad, tout comme le Game Center, les dossiers et la boite mail unifiée.

Pour les iPhones, les performances du 3G devraient être meilleures. L’intégration de YouTube sera simplifiée, ainsi que l’invitation d’une conversation FaceTime par SMS.

En tout cas, ne faites pas la mise à jour si vous avez besoin du jailbreak et du désimlockage (même si la dernière beta est jailbreakable via RedSn0w dans ce billet). Il faudra attendre la mise à jour des outils ! Il est possible qu’il faille attendre un peu, mais le jailbreak sera untethered (cependant cette faille pourra être comblée ultérieurement pas Apple), pour tous les iDevices.

Mettez un fond d’écran panoramique sur votre SpringBoard

Voici un petit tweak sympa, nommé Parallax, qui va vous permettre d’utiliser le scroll horizontal de votre springboard, pour vous permettre d’afficher un fond d’écran sur toute la largeur de votre écran.

Bien évidemment, il vous faudra un iDevice jailbreaké (voir ce tutoriel)

Seul bémol, ce petit tweak est payant, alors voici une vidéo pour vous permettre de vous donner une idée plus précise avant d’investir :

[TUTO] : Jailbreak iOS 4.2 GM (via RedSn0w)

Je vous en parlais dans cet article ce matin, Apple a mis à disposition la version finale d’iOS 4.2. Et comme je vous l’avais promis, voici le tutoriel pour le jailbreaker avec RedSn0w (en version 0.9.6b2). Ce tutoriel vous permettra de jailbreaker les iDevices suivant :

  • iPhone 4
  • iPhone 3GS
  • iPhone 3G
  • iPad
  • iPod touch 4G / 3G / 2G

Tout d’abord, sauvez vos ECIDs (ou blobs SHSH) en suivant ce tutoriel.

Ensuite, ne faites pas la mise à jour si vous avez besoin du désimlockage via UltraSn0w !

Téléchargez iOS 4.2 & iOS 4.1 (nécessaire pour RedSn0w) ainsi qu’iTunes 10.1 (sur le DevCenter via ce lien).

Mettez à jour votre iDevice via iTunes avec l’IPSW correspondant à votre iDevice.

Lancez ensuite RedSn0w et sélectionnez iOS 4.1 (et non le 4.2). Sélectionnez ensuite Install Cydia et cliquer sur Next.

Vérifiez ensuite que votre iDevice est bien débranché et éteint avant de continuer.

Il vous faudra ensuite suivre les indications à l’écran : vous devrez appuyer sur le bouton Power, puis le bouton Home. Relâchez ensuite le bouton Power en gardant le bouton Home et observez le démarrage de l’installation

Il ne vous reste plus qu’à attendre que RedSn0w fasse le travail.

Et voilà, vous avez votre iDevice en iOS 4.2 et jailbreaké !

Voici les liens pour vous permettre de télécharger tous les outils nécessaires :

l’iPad en iOS 4.2 (beta 3) jailbreaké avec Sn0wBreeze

iH8sn0w vient de mettre à jour son twitter pour annoncer un nouvel exploit avec Sn0wBreeze. Il permet de jailbreaker la dernière mise à jour d’iOS 4.2 (en beta 3), sur un iPad.

Cette nouvelle version permettra de jailbreaker (en créant un firmware customisé) :

  • iPhone 4 avec l’iOS 4.1
  • iPhone 3GS (ancien et nouveau bootrom) avec l’iOS 4.1
  • iPhone 3G
  • iPhone 2G avec l’iOS 3.x.x
  • iPad avec l’iOS 3.2.2 ou l’iOS 4.2
  • Apple TV 2G avec l’iOS 4.1
  • iPod touch 2G / 3G / 4G avec l’iOS 4.1

GreenPois0n et RedSn0w bientôt Open Source

Les membres de la team iPhone et de la Chronic Dev-team l’ont confirmé ce week-end, via twitter, les deux projets vont être rendu open-source rapidement.

Concernant RedSn0w, c’est MuscleNerd qui l’a annoncé via ce tweet :

@chpwn redsn0w will be open source soon 🙂

Pour GreenPois0n (outil de jailbreak de l’iOS 4.1 voir ce tutoriel), il faudra attendre la version finale de l’application, comme l’annonce p0sixninja dans ce tweet :

Greenpois0n components will be updated/open sourced as soon as it’s out of beta.

Tout ceci pourquoi ? D’un part pour permettre aux plus curieux d’entre nous de pouvoir voir ce qu’il y a réellement dans les outils. D’autre part, pour permettre à chacun de contribuer à l’outil (et pourquoi pas créer sa propre version).

Pour plus d’informations, Stay Tuned !

PS : je vous rappelle que vous pouvez vous abonner au flux RSS et me suivre via Twitter.

LiveClock : affichez une horloge animée sur le springboard

Bon, je n’aime pas trop les tweaks, mais en voici un que je trouve intéressant : LiveClock. Cet add-on va vous permettre d’animer l’icône horloge de votre springboard pour y afficher l’heure.

Evidemment, il vous faudra être en iOS 4.1 jailbreaké (voir ce tutoriel)

Voici le résultat en vidéo :

Pas de désimlockage par la Dev-Team avant l’iOS 4.2

On l’appris via le twitter de MuscleNerd, la mise à jour d’Ultrasn0w, pour tous ceux qui ont jailbreaké leur iDevice via LimeRa1n ou GreenPois0n ne devrait pas intervenir avant la mise à jour 4.2 de l’iOS.

Alors pour tout ceux qui n’ont pas mis à jour leur iDevice, suivez le tutoriel suivant pour ne pas mettre à jour le BaseBand, lors de l’update du firmware